
Ingredients for 2 cheesecakes (10 cm diameter):
18 Oreo® cookies
30 g butter
100 g cream cheese (e.g. Philadelphia®)
3 tablespoons sugar
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
300 g heavy cream
90 g dark chocolate (optional)
Step 1:
Using a mortar, crush 9 whole Oreo® cookies in a bowl until you get a sandy texture.
Melt 15 g of butter in a saucepan and add it to the crushed Oreos. Mix everything together, then using a flexible spatula, press the mixture into ring molds, making sure to completely cover the bottom.
Step 2:
Roughly chop 6 Oreo® cookies.
In a bowl, use an electric mixer to blend the cream cheese, vanilla extract, and sugar.
In a second bowl, whip the heavy cream until you get whipped cream.
Add the whipped cream to the cream cheese mixture and mix again.
Fold in the chopped Oreos with a spatula, then transfer the mixture into the molds.
Cover and refrigerate overnight.
Step 3:
Remove the cheesecakes from the molds.
If you want to add a chocolate topping, melt the chocolate with the remaining butter and mix until smooth.
Pour the mixture over the cheesecakes.
Otherwise, simply decorate with the remaining Oreos and place back in the refrigerator for at least one hour.
